CBRE Hotels has listed the 108-room Residence Inn by Marriott in Maumee, Ohio, for sale, featuring a 2008-built property with various amenities and proximity to major employers and medical offices.

Property Listing Details

CBRE Hotels is acting as the exclusive agent for the sale of the Residence Inn by Marriott located in Maumee, Ohio. The property is a four-story hotel constructed in 2008 and contains 108 guest rooms. The hotel is being offered as a fee-simple interest.

The property occupies 2.08 acres and is classified as a Generation 7 Residence Inn. The hotel provides several amenities for guests, including complimentary breakfast, complimentary Wi-Fi, a boardroom for meetings, a fitness center, and an oversized swimming pool. Each guest room features a flat-screen television, work desk with lamp, and a full kitchen.

Location and Nearby Facilities

The Residence Inn is situated adjacent to Mercy Health and Pro Medica Physicians medical offices. The location is within a short driving distance to several major corporate offices, including The Andersons Corporate Headquarters, Spartan Chemical, and Dana Incorporated.

Toledo Market Overview

The hotel is located in the Toledo metropolitan area, in northwest Ohio, along the banks of the Maumee River and Lake Erie. Toledo is the fourth most populous city in Ohio, with a city population of over 270,871. The broader Toledo region, which includes three counties, has a population of 646,604.

Toledo’s economy is diversified, with major industries including advanced and alternative energy, advanced materials and manufacturing, automotive, bioscience, transportation and integrated logistics. The city has a workforce of over 303,000 individuals.

Economic and Corporate Environment

Toledo benefits from a cost of living that is approximately 16.3% lower than the national average. Four companies based in Toledo are currently listed on the Fortune 500: The Andersons, Inc. (No. 378), Owens Corning (No. 387), and Dana Incorporated (No. 410). Additionally, Marathon Petroleum, headquartered in Findlay, Ohio, approximately 45 minutes south of Toledo, ranks No. 29 on the Fortune 500 list.
